
Barnes & Noble Opening Second Lansing Store in Frandor
If you were hoping a Spirit Halloween would show up in the old Party City location at the Frandor Shopping Center in Lansing, this is going to be disappointing.
America's largest retail bookstore, Barnes & Noble, has announced plans for a second Lansing location at 420 N. Clippert Street, the same space occupied by Party City until its closure last year.
Barnes & Noble currently has a location at Lansing Mall on the city's west side. That store is expected to remain open.
Frandor Location Set to Open by Holiday Season
The new Frandor location is expected to be open in November 2025 — likely before Black Friday and the unofficial beginning of the holiday shopping season.

How Big Will the New Store Be?
According to Lormax Stern, the development company which handles the Frandor Shopping Center, the new Barnes & Noble footprint will be about 16,800 square feet. For comparison purposes, that's just a little bigger than Frandor's Great Lakes Ace Hardware (15,300 square feet), and slightly smaller than Guitar Center (17,060 square feet).
